If you're comparing it to physical bullying then:

Cyber bullying, though digital, can still have a lasting effect on a person's emotional state. Even if it is not face to face, the person will still feel the intended way of the bully.

Physically bullying includes fighting someone head on and can cause physical damage. While Cyber Bullying doesn't start off as physical, it can encourage others that are close to you to physically bully you.

Cyber bullying and physical bullying both are intended to make the other person feel bad most likely because they feel bad themselves.

Cyber bullying and physical bullying both typically don't have a genuine reason for it's occurrence.
